What you need:
Three coded dice.
Phase One:
I ask the spectator to choose one of the dice. He places his hands behind
his back, takes the die in one hand and then brings both hands forward.
I tell him which hand the dice is in. We do this three or four times before I
suggest a much more difficult test.
Phase Two:
I then ask 8 spectators to stand. They decide between them who will hold the dice and then all hold their hands out in front of them. I tell them that I will ask them the question, "Do you have the dice?" and they must always answer, "Yes!". One by one I tell them that they are not telling me the truth and ask them to sit down until I am
left with the one spectator who really does hold the die.
I then reveal which hand he is holding the die in.
I know that this is a variation on the usual theme but it did go down well
with my audience.
